Bis(2,2′:6′,2″-terpyrid-4′-yl) diethylene glycol was synthesized as a monomer unit and further utilized for polymerization with FeCl2 in order to form water-soluble coordination polymers. Viscosity measurements and film-forming properties indicate the formation of linear coordination polymers or larger ring structures. The terpyridine/iron(II) complexes are stable up to temperatures of 210 °C, but can be uncomplexed by the addition of an excess of a strong competitive ligand (HEDTA) under mild conditions.
